What the CBSE Certification Covers
The CBSE curriculum is structured to provide a comprehensive understanding of the security layers that protect blockchain ecosystems. It covers the theoretical foundations of cryptography and the practical application of security protocols in real-world blockchain deployments.
- Blockchain Architecture Security - This domain covers the fundamental security principles of distributed ledgers, including node communication, network consensus, and data immutability.
- Smart Contract Security - This area focuses on identifying and mitigating common vulnerabilities in smart contracts, such as reentrancy attacks, integer overflows, and logic errors.
- Cryptography and Key Management - This section explores the use of public and private keys, digital signatures, and hashing algorithms to ensure data privacy and transaction authenticity.
- Regulatory and Compliance Standards - This domain addresses the legal and regulatory frameworks that blockchain projects must adhere to, including data protection laws and industry-specific security standards.
- Threat Modeling and Risk Assessment - This topic teaches candidates how to identify potential attack vectors within a blockchain network and develop strategies to mitigate those risks effectively.
